what is a screw spike?
Screw spike is first introduced in France in 1860,and is used to fasten the tie plate or pad to wooden sleepers. With the development of concrete sleeper, screw spike becomes more common in railway fasteners. It is always used with the help of the rail plastic dowel, which is pre-inserted into the concrete sleeper before installing rail fastening system. Screw spike can be classified into many types to meet different standards railway tracks. At present, the main types of screw spikes are Ss series sleeper screw, square-head screw spike, hexagon screw spike, and double-head screw spike.
Types of screw spikes

Ss series sleeper screws: A typical type of rail spike, often designated by a code like Ss8-150, which indicates its size.
Square head screw spikes: Named for their square head, these are available in various standard sizes (e.g., M22145, M22155) and can be manufactured to different specifications.
Hexagon screw spikes: These have a hexagonal head, also available in common sizes like M22145, M22155, etc..
Double-head screw spikes: This type is often used with specific fastening systems, such as the Nabla clip system, and is common in places like Africa.

what are railway spikes made of?
There are two types of spike steel: low carbon steel and high carbon steel. Steel is iron added with carbon. Without carbon, steel is too soft and difficult to make good strengthened rail spike. The application of adding carbon to iron makes the steel quickly take the place of cast and wrought iron. Carbon makes the steel hard, but more carbon in spike steel may make it brittle. Approximately 0.7–2.5% carbon content is high carbon steel. Most rail spikes are made of high carbon steel.

Standard (low-carbon) spikes
- Composition: Low-carbon steel (mild steel).
- Properties: Resilient and cost-effective. They have a greater ability to bend without cracking or shattering when hammered into wooden ties.
- Best for: Standard rail fastening.
High-carbon (HC) spikes
- Composition: Higher carbon steel, often with 0.30% to 0.45% carbon.
- Properties: Greater strength and wear resistance than standard spikes. They can be hardened, though not to the same level as high-quality knife steels.
Advantages of rail screw spikes
The unique advantages of a 24x145mm rail screw spike are its superior holding power due to a threaded design, enhanced durability that reduces maintenance, and versatility for use with both wooden and concrete sleepers. The screw design creates a firmer grip than traditional spikes, making it ideal for high-stress areas like curves and switches, where it provides greater stability and is less prone to loosening from vibration.
- Superior holding power: The threaded design provides a stronger grip compared to traditional "dog" spikes, with holding power that can be up to twice as high.
- Reduced loosening: The screw-in method creates a tighter, more secure fit that resists loosening from vibration and heavy loads, leading to greater track stability over time.

- Increased durability: Because they are less likely to work loose, screw spikes have a longer service life, which can reduce the need for frequent maintenance.
- Less damage to sleepers: The twisting motion of a screw spike is less likely to split wooden sleepers compared to a driven spike.
- Greater maintenance efficiency: Screw spikes can be easily removed and re-tightened with a wrench, making maintenance tasks faster and more efficient.
- Precise installation: They can be installed with a specific torque to ensure consistent holding force.
- Versatility: They are suitable for use with both wooden and concrete sleepers.
- Reusability: Screw spikes can often be unscrewed and reused in the same hole if they are undamaged,
